Desiree, who is single and has no dependents, works as a self-employed realtor and has adjusted gross income of $146,000.Desiree's other information follows:
Contribution to solo (k) plan$ 9,000
QBI Deduction16,200
Mortgage interest reported on Form 1098 on primary residence 8,850
State and local property tax on residence 6,850
Charitable contributions of cash 3,950
Charitable contribution of used clothing--thrift
Shop value, $120; original cost, 3,400
Charitable contribution of land fair market value, $14,200; basis2,900
Property tax including tax included in auto registration 4,900
State sales taxes paid 520
State income taxes paid 5,200
Doctors, dentists, etc. fees 10,400
Prescriptions 2,696
Miles in personal automobile for above medical
deductible treatments and purchases--598
Calculate Desiree's taxable income.Show your work.
